Description

High-performance 32-bit microcontroller based on ARM Cortex-M4F core. 120MHz operation speed. Equipped with 256KB Flash memory and 128KB RAM. 64-pin TQFP package size (10x10mm). Wide connectivity including USB, UART, SPI, I2C, QSPI, MMC/SD, LINbus, EBI, EMI and IrDA. Integrated advanced data converters (24 x 12-bit ADC, 2 x 12-bit DAC). Includes peripherals like PWM, DMA, I2S, brown-out detect/reset, and power-on reset. For demanding embedded applications.

Device Structure

Single-core ARM Cortex-M4F architecture offering DSP extension and floating point capability. Program memory is internal Flash (256KB), RAM is 128KB. Chip contains internal clocks/oscillation and is housed in a 64-pin TQFP package. Provides 51 general-purpose I/O pins.

Performance Characteristics

Operates up to 120MHz for fast data processing. Floating point unit accelerates math-intensive tasks. Multiple connectivity interfaces support flexible communications. High channel count ADC (24x12-bit) and dual 12-bit DACs enable complex analog monitoring and control. Integrated DMA and PWM enhance real-time task efficiency.

Potential Equivalent/Replacement Models

Equivalent or alternative models may include other SAM D51 series variants (such as ATSAMD51J19A, ATSAMD51P19A), or Microchip ARM Cortex-M4 microcontrollers with similar memory size and periphery count. Comparable products may also be found in STMicroelectronics STM32F4 series, NXP Kinetis K64 series, or TI TM4C129 series, but pinout, features and voltage range must be compared closely.
